Promising Info From Jim Geraghty of NRO
National Review Online ^

Posted on 11/07/2006 2:04:58 PM PST by jokova

Live from CNN's Blogomania at Tryst 11/07 05:00 PM CNN's setup is wild - lots of folks whose faces you vaguely recognize, then lots of folks whose blog you recognize. Avarosis is here - whatever you think of his blog, he's a true gentlemen. He and Krempasky and Jerome Armstrong are all sitting near each other. They may talk to the bloggers around 7ish. Every indicator I have says the GOP base turned out. Whether that's enough to hold the House isnt clear; it ought to mean some good news in the Senate races. We're going to see what happens when the GOP base turns out in a tough year; if nothing else, the Republicans have pretty much shot the 40-50-60 seat gain talk all to hell.

Turnout in Virginia is way up; but they didn't have a very contested race in 2004, they did this year. Some precincts were at 80 percent of 2005 shortly after noon. The good news for Allen is that the turnout is as big in Southwest as in the Northern D.C. suburbs.

An exciting night ahead of us...
